Since 1994, Maria Rosaria Manunza supervised many excavations in the apportionment of land named Canelles, in the Municipality of Selargius, South Sardinia. Some of these were done in cooperation with the Universities of Cagliari (prof. Giuseppa Tanda) and Sassari (prof. M. Grazia Melis). These excavations pointed out the presence of an aeneolithic settlement dating back to the sub-Ozieri phase. Till now, approximately two hundred hollows were excavated. The settlement must be considered as a westward expansion of the earliest village named Su Coddu. A synthesis of the current knowledge of the situation follows.
